Upgraded to WP 2.7
Just upgraded to Wordpress’s new 2.7 software. Looks great as they have totally overhauled the backend and the way you can use the admin cp.
Haven’t tested out all the bugs yet and get a feel for it, but there are a few problems that you should be wary of off the bat. Not all plug-ins work – so before you upgrade, make sure you deactivate all plugins.
For example, the Drop-Down Admin plugin and the Tiny MCE Advanced plugins were not compatible with my 2.7 upgrade. I wasn’t able to access the left side menu on the admin cp (Drop Down Admin must have negated that somehow as when I deactivated it, I found it) and I couldn’t access the “visual” feature for posts (it seems the Tiny MCE Advanced plugin conflicted as well).
I have now deactivated all plugins and will bring each one online one by one in order to see which work.
